Feilding Bowling Club.

The following are the handicaps and first drawing for Mr J. Bennies trophy : — H'cap H'cap G. Kirton 8 v. H. L. Sherwill 6 H. Phelps 8 v. W. Light 8 C. Bray (senr) By. J. Scott 6 G. W. Fowles By. E. Giesen 8 E. Martin 8 v. C. A. J. Levett 8 W. A. Sandilands By. H. Worsfold 6 J. McLaren scr v. J. 11. Stevens 8 G. Younger 7 v. W. L. Bailey 6 A. R. Curtis 7v. P. Thomson 4 D. Johnston 8 v. C. Bray (junr) 5 W, Carthew 6 v. li. Young scr W. Dickson 6v.T. H. James 6 Byes — }'j. Goodbehere 8, C. H. Hosking 8, G. Sayweli 4, W. G. Hnybinle 7. Mr Yates acted as handicapper. The gomes in the first round for Mr Bennies trophy must all be played off by Wednesduy, April 1. During the Easter holidays matches will be played against the Palmerston Club by the Thorndon, and Newtown (of Wellington), and Danevirke Clubs, at Palmerston. It is expected Thorndon and Newtown will send three rinks each and Danevirke two, the latter playing on Saturday and the two former on Monday.
